When did Honda Accord have aux?

Prior to the year 2003, the option of having an aux system installed in your Honda Accord was not available, unless it was professionally done because there is no Aux button on the stereo system of those model years. Between the years of 2003 and 2007, the cars were made with the exact same compartments and interiors.

What year Honda Accord has Bluetooth?

2013–17 Accord. Rather than growing in size, the 2013 Accord made big gains in features, connectivity and safety. New tech features included standard Bluetooth and a backup camera, while safety options included lane departure and forward collision warning systems.

Does Honda Accord 2006 have Bluetooth?

There are 12-volt outlets in the dash and center console of the 2006 Honda Accord EX, but no further nods to the presence of a cell phone are made. Bluetooth is unavailable, which is a shame because the navigation database’s inclusion of business phone numbers is ripe for use.

What is Honda’s Bluetooth called?

Bluetooth® HandsFreeLink
Bluetooth® HandsFreeLink lets you make and receive calls with your hands on the wheel and eyes on the road. First, ensure that your phone is compatible with your Honda. Then pair the phone to your Honda model—your vehicle’s system can automatically import your phone book and call history.
